The difference between schools in Burma (Myanmar) and California

     Education is the most crucial part of building one country. Education gives us wisdom and knowledge. In Burma, there are primary, elementary, and high schools. Education is mandatory in Burma but it is not complimentary at all. The parents send their children to school with full support. They can’t send their kids to school if their income is low. The poverty rate is too high after the military coup. In addition, the child labor rate is also high around the country and they find basic needs like food, shelter, and so on. The government didn’t set the education budget enough. On the other hand, the Ministry of Education can’t provide especially Science, ICT, and arts. In California, education is free for all and every child can go to school. The government fully supports the people. The curriculum is up to date and there are more outside activities to study for students. The American education system is the top one in the world. In conclusion, there are many differences in the education system in Burma and California.
